While Treadmills Electric might appear straightforward, numerous types accommodate different needs and choices. Here are the primary categories:

Manual Treadmills: These require no power and are moved by the user's effort. They often take up less area and are quieter but can present a steeper knowing curve for beginners.

Electric or Motorized Treadmills: The most typical type, they feature automatic programs for speed and incline. They are normally more versatile however need electricity to run.

Folding Treadmills: Designed for those with limited space, folding treadmills can be collapsed and kept away when not in use, making them ideal for studio apartments.

Slope Treadmills: These machines provide the capability to raise the slope, simulating hill runs for a more reliable exercise.

Industrial Treadmills: Built for heavy usage, these machines are normally discovered in gyms and gym and come with a variety of features and sturdiness.

A1: It is usually advised to utilize a treadmill a minimum of three times weekly for 30-60 minutes to see considerable outcomes.
Q2: Can I lose weight using a treadmill?
A2: Yes, with a combination of regular exercise, a well balanced diet plan, and portion control, using a treadmill can contribute significantly to weight loss.
Q3: Do I require to warm-up before using the treadmill?
A3: Yes, warming up is vital to prepare your body, reduce the threat of injury, and enhance exercise efficiency.
Q4: Is operating on a treadmill as effective as running outdoors?
A4: Both have advantages, however a treadmill permits controlled environments, preventing weather-related disruptions, and might have less effect on the joints.
Q5: Can a treadmill assist with bodybuilding?
A5: While mainly a cardiovascular tool, adjusting inclines can assist engage and enhance particular leg muscles.
